It is crucial to keep your coffee maker clean to stop mineral deposits from accumulating and affecting the machine's performance. This process is called descaling, and it usually involves running the solution of water and vinegar through the machine to eliminate the buildup. While some brands provide products specifically designed for cleaning coffee makers, you can easily create your own descaling solution at home using white vinegar and filtered or distilled water.

Begin by pouring the water-vinegar mixture into the reservoir and letting it sit for 30 minutes. Then, use the largest setting of the machine to brew, and then dispose of the vinegar water. Repeat this process until the reservoir is completely empty.

After taking the filter basket and carafe out of the machine, wash them with soapy warm or hot water. If they are labeled dishwasher safe, then do this. The glass carafe needs to be cleaned frequently using hot water and some mild dish soap to avoid discoloration. The filter basket must be cleaned and dried completely before putting it back in the machine.

You can also keep your coffee maker clean by periodically removing the lid of the reservoir of water and then washing the inside. This will stop the growth of mold, bacteria and yeast in the dark, warm environment that is usually found in your coffee maker.

It is a good idea, in addition to cleaning the reservoir, to clean the rim as well as the head that sprays the water onto the coffee grounds. You can also clean the filter basket, the K-cup pod holster and the internal filter. A clean, soft towel soaked in the water-vinegar solution can be used to get into hard-to-reach places. After cleaning thoroughly, run 2-3 cycles using clean water to get rid of the vinegary smell.

The majority of single-serve machines utilize ground coffee that has been pre-packaged in a filter, referred to as pods or capsules. This is convenient and helps save time but it also increases the cost of your coffee and produces more waste than if you use your own grounds. You can reduce the environmental impact by purchasing reusable capsules or a coffee bean filter that allows you to use your own grounds.
